Work Experience:

Social Worker Assistant

Erickson Retirement Communities, Boxboro, MA

August 2005 to till date

  • Demonstrated patient assessment, care plan, progress note and provided social services assistance.
  • Involved into group therapy, developing, motivating and supervising of rehabilitation program.
  • Arranged transportation arrangement and assistance for frail elderly.
  • Managed assessments where needs are clearly defined and arranged appropriate care plans.
  • Ensured to act fast crisis situations such as immediate need for shelter, childcare, and health care

Social Worker Assistant

Helping Hands For Better Living Adhc, Boxboro, MA

May 2000 to July 2005.

  • Contacted clients and fixed appointments and ensured appropriate follow up.
  • Advised clients about available resources; and worked within a multidisciplinary team and participated in associated meetings.
  • Assessed clients needs and organized post-discharge domestic and personal care.
  • Managed liaising with service users, their relatives and colleagues.
  • Maintained and updated client records, generated reports and ensured to keep abreast of changes in legislation.
